Buffett follows the Benjamin Graham school of worth investing, which searches for securities whose rates are unjustifiably low based upon their intrinsic worth.

Some of the elements Buffett considers are business efficiency, company financial obligation, and revenue margins. Other considerations for value investors like Buffett include whether companies are public, how reliant they are on products, and how cheap they are. Warren Buffett was born in Omaha in 1930. He developed an interest in business world and investing at an early age including in the stock exchange. 5/25 warren buffett rule.

Buffett later on went to the Columbia Business School where he made his academic degree in economics. Buffett began his career as a financial investment salesperson in the early 1950s but formed Buffett Associates in 1956. Less than ten years later on, in 1965, he was in control of Berkshire Hathaway. In June 2006, Buffett announced his strategies to donate his whole fortune to charity.

Value financiers search for securities with costs that are unjustifiably low based upon their intrinsic worth - 5/25 warren buffett rule. There isn't a generally accepted way to determine intrinsic worth, however it's most often approximated by evaluating a business's fundamentals. Like bargain hunters, the value investor searches for stocks thought to be undervalued by the market, or stocks that are important however not recognized by the majority of other purchasers.

Lots of value financiers do not support the efficient market hypothesis (EMH). This theory suggests that stocks constantly trade at their fair worth, which makes it harder for financiers to either buy stocks that are undervalued or offer them at inflated prices. They do trust that the market will eventually start to favor those quality stocks that were, for a time, underestimated.

Buffett, however, isn't worried about the supply and demand intricacies of the stock market. In fact, he's not actually worried with the activities of the stock exchange at all. This is the implication in his famous paraphrase of a Benjamin Graham quote: "In the short run, the marketplace is a ballot maker but in the long run it is a weighing device." He takes a look at each company as an entire, so he picks stocks exclusively based on their general capacity as a company.

When Buffett purchases a company, he isn't interested in whether the market will eventually acknowledge its worth. He is interested in how well that company can generate income as an organization. Warren Buffett finds low-priced worth by asking himself some concerns when he assesses the relationship between a stock's level of excellence and its cost.

Often return on equity (ROE) is referred to as investor's roi. It exposes the rate at which shareholders earn income on their shares. Buffett constantly takes a look at ROE to see whether a company has consistently carried out well compared to other business in the same industry. ROE is calculated as follows: ROE = Net Income Investor's Equity Looking at the ROE in just the last year isn't enough.

The debt-to-equity ratio (D/E) is another crucial particular Buffett thinks about thoroughly. Buffett prefers to see a small quantity of debt so that revenues development is being generated from investors' equity as opposed to borrowed cash. The D/E ratio is determined as follows: Debt-to-Equity Ratio = Total Liabilities Investors' Equity This ratio reveals the percentage of equity and debt the company utilizes to finance its possessions, and the higher the ratio, the more debtrather than equityis funding the company.

For a more rigid test, financiers sometimes use only long-lasting financial obligation instead of total liabilities in the computation above. A company's profitability depends not just on having a good revenue margin, but also on consistently increasing it. This margin is calculated by dividing net earnings by net sales (5/25 warren buffett rule). For a good sign of historical profit margins, financiers need to look back a minimum of five years.

Buffett normally thinks about only business that have actually been around for at least 10 years. As a result, most of the technology business that have had their going public (IPOs) in the past years would not get on Buffett's radar. He's said he doesn't understand the mechanics behind much of today's innovation companies, and only purchases a business that he fully understands.
